Я тут погуглил и нашёл какое-то левое расширение, в чейнджлоге которого есть запись "A preference was added for Minimum Window Size". Глянь пожалуйста, если будет время, то это или не то?
Поставил расширение...а как у него это окно посмотреть? че-то не нашел
Добавлено Sun Nov 11 17:06:19 2007 :
Предлагаю для эстетов добавить расширения выше 320х240... Вплоть до 1600х1200...
Зачем? А вдруг какому-то извращенцу понравится вариант сетки ячеек 1х1. О_оНу хотя бы до 800х600. На мониторе с разрешением 1600х1200 и выше и сеткой 2х2 самое то.
Есть подозрение, что эти эстеты будут идти на кухну готовить кофе пока открывается новая вкладка Но в общем-то проблемы нет добавить...
Добавлено Sun Nov 11 17:28:42 2007 :
Хотя я не прав, 800х600 картинка получилась размером 160 кбайт всего, я думал больше будет.
Отсутствует
Новая версия 1.25. Доступна только со 2-го урла, т.к. мой основной хостинг не отвечает.
Update: Не спешите ставить, есть баги.
Update2: Philip, зацени плиз скорость загрузки, есть ли прирост. А то новые баги как раз из-за изменений в способе загрузки страницы. Если прироста нет, так я просто сделаю как раньше было.
Отредактировано telega (11-11-2007 23:27:03)
Отсутствует
telega
Согасен, сложновато, сейчас перерабатываю, хотя и не намного проще получится.
Ты не рассмотрел случаи когда 1) мышь навели, а потом убрали до истечения таймера 2) мышь навели, панель появилась, мышь убрали, ты запустил таймер на убирание панели, а мышь за это время опять навели на панель.Добавлено Sun Nov 11 15:57:53 2007 :
А если еще рассмотреть случай, когда одновременно могут быть видимы несколько панелей кнопок у которых запущены таймауты на закрытие панели, и мышь наводят на одну из них - ее таймаут надо сбросить.
Открытие: установить таймер, панель показать по таймеру.
Закрытие: таймер убрать, панель закрыть.
Под открытием понимать - наведение мыши.
Под закрытием - уход мыши.
Нет! все предусмотрено. Сам писал подобное... Я попробую написать, но давно уже не писал, уж пол года, сложно мне будет...
Мое утверждение справедливо для одной менюшки, для нескольких конечно нужна доработка.
Добавлено Sun Nov 11 23:06:34 2007 :
p.s. Если закрывается сразу
Отсутствует
Открытие: установить таймер, панель показать по таймеру.
Закрытие: таймер убрать, панель закрыть.Под открытием понимать - наведение мыши.
Под закрытием - уход мыши.
Нет! все предусмотрено. Сам писал подобное... Я попробую написать, но давно уже не писал, уж пол года, сложно мне будет...
Мое утверждение справедливо для одной менюшки, для нескольких конечно нужна доработка.
Ну давай Можешь посмотреть page.js, я немного поменял алгоритм.
Добавлено Sun Nov 11 23:23:59 2007 :
Идея для нового расширения: Organize Context Menu - сделать невидимыми не используемые пункты контекстного меню. Как вам такое?
Отсутствует
telega
Идея для нового расширения: Organize Context Menu - сделать невидимыми не используемые пункты контекстного меню. Как вам такое?
Уже есть - Menu Editor
Только если неиспользуемые в данный момент пункты, а вдруг что-то другое потребуется.
Через сомнения приходим к истине. Цицерон
Отсутствует
telegaИдея для нового расширения: Organize Context Menu - сделать невидимыми не используемые пункты контекстного меню. Как вам такое?
Уже есть - Menu Editor
Только если неиспользуемые в данный момент пункты, а вдруг что-то другое потребуется.
Спасибо, поставил себе.
Отсутствует
telega
З@падло!!!
setTimeout только один всегда работает... даже если сделать разные переменные. Ну да ладно, как нибудь обойду это, у меня тогда только одну менюшку можно будет посмотреть (две сразу не открыть). Скоро закончу!
Отсутствует
setTimeout только один всегда работает... даже если сделать разные переменные.
setTimeout'ов сколько хочешь могут одновременно работать, наверное у тебя в чем-то другом ошибка.
!!! БАГ Не открываются ссылки типа: http://forum.mozilla-russia.org/viewtopic.php?id=19463&p=11
ОК, посмотрю. Я сталкивался с каким-то странным багом, когда некоторые ссылки не хотели открываться, но из-за чего не понял.
Отсутствует
setTimeout вычисляет строку-аргумент на момент вызова и исполняет ее через указанный промежуток. Если нужно передать значение нестроковой и нечисловой переменной, наличествующей внутри функции, нужно ее определить вне функции, как глобальную. setTimeout создает поток и в нем исполняет код. Параллельно может исполняться несколько потоков, равно как и ждать исполнения, в браузерах, как правило, выставлено ограничение на количество одновременных потоков для документа, например, 1000 или 255.
Отсутствует
http://z645.ifolder.ru/4100394
Вот, но оговорюсь сразу:
1. Не получилось упростить с помощью использования одинаковых функций/CSS они не дружат между собой. Каждое окошко уникально (использует только свои функции и CSS)
2. код большой по объему, но черезвычайно стабилен.
3. Поставлена большая пауза на закрытие, чтобы можно было все протестировать.
А баг в той версии наверно из-за использования одинаковых настроек css.
Может как то и можно упростить, но у меня пока не получилось.
Знаю, что этот пример сдесь не жизненный, но возможно что нибуть полезное принесет
Отредактировано z645 (12-11-2007 13:00:45)
Отсутствует
z645
Можно упростить, чтобы не дублировались стили и ф-ции. Тогда действительно код будет меньше и проще, чем у меня. Но такой вариант не подходит по 2м причинам:
1) <div class="menu"> у тебя лежит поверх картинки, и если к картинке добавить ссылку, (<a href="...">...</a>), как на самом деле в Fast Dial, то не получится кликать на ссылку в верхней части картинки.
2) onmouseover/onmouseout не будет работать в FF 3, т.к. почему-то у людей в FF 3 javascript вставляемый внутрь страницы "about:blank" не работает.
Отредактировано telega (12-11-2007 13:37:54)
Отсутствует
telega
Есть одно ограничение. От него трудно избавиться.... Может есть функция типа Wait ??? (ждать столько то доле секунд, а потом продолжать программу)
1) <div class="menu"> у тебя лежит поверх картинки, и если к картинке добавить ссылку, (<a href="...">...</a>), как на самом деле в Fast Dial, то не получится кликать на ссылку в верхней части картинки.
2) onmouseover/onmouseout не будет работать в FF 3, т.к. почему-то у людей в FF 3 javascript вставляемый внутрь страницы "about:blank" не работает.
1. Это не проблема. Обойти можно.
2. Скорей всего пофиксят.
Отсутствует
Версия 1.26, пофикшены баги из 1.25.
Update: Что вы думаете по поводу того, что при клике по чекбоксу "свое изображение" сразу открывается окно выбора файла. Это удобно или наоборот?
Отредактировано telega (12-11-2007 18:05:47)
Отсутствует
z645
Хм... А если пользователь чекбокс поставит, а потом нажмет ОК? Будет пустая вкладка. Лично я считаю, что так правильнее.
Главное: Если путь УЖЕ указан, то выбор файла НЕ ДОЛЖЕН открываться.
Отсутствует
z645
Хм... А если пользователь чекбокс поставит, а потом нажмет ОК? Будет пустая вкладка. Лично я считаю, что так правильнее.
Главное: Если путь УЖЕ указан, то выбор файла НЕ ДОЛЖЕН открываться.
Пустой вкладки не будет, т.к. при нажатии ОК "свое изображение" считается выбранным только если указан путь к файлу. Так что все ок. Уберу автоматическое открытие диалога, т.к. уже 2 человека сказали, что им не нравится.
Отсутствует
Lain_13
Главное: Если путь УЖЕ указан, то выбор файла НЕ ДОЛЖЕН открываться.
ЭЭЭ! Это нарушает все правила написания программ!!! Как картинку изменять то тогда?
Хм... А если пользователь чекбокс поставит, а потом нажмет ОК? Будет пустая вкладка. Лично я считаю, что так правильнее.
Можно сделать так: Если галочка поставлена, а картинка не выбрана, то при выходе галочка сбрасывается.
Отсутствует
Хм... А если пользователь чекбокс поставит, а потом нажмет ОК? Будет пустая вкладка. Лично я считаю, что так правильнее.
Можно сделать так: Если галочка поставлена, а картинка не выбрана, то при выходе галочка сбрасывается.
Так и есть сейчас.
Отредактировано telega (12-11-2007 19:18:01)
Отсутствует
Прям не знаю че с этим java делать. Добился корректного скрытия менюшки, а корректного анти ламерского открытия я пока не добился. Еще день потыркаюсь...
Отредактировано z645 (12-11-2007 19:27:45)
Отсутствует
Я вот думаю над созданием странички (сайта), где можно будет выкладывать готовые иконки для сайтов. Кодовое название icon4site (или logo4site). Если есть вар-ты лучше - предлагайте. Планируемый функционал:
- Возможность выкладывать картинки (нужно ли заставлять при этом регистрироваться? регистрация хороша тем, что можно будет потом посмотреть все иконки от одного автора)
- Возможность делать поиск по названию сайта и размерам
- Возможность оставлять заявки на создание иконок
Высказывайтесь...
Отсутствует
telega
Возможность выкладывать картинки (нужно ли заставлять при этом регистрироваться? регистрация хороша тем, что можно будет потом посмотреть все иконки от одного автора)
Только быструю регистрацию (без подтверждения по мылу)
Я вот думаю над созданием странички (сайта), где можно будет выкладывать готовые иконки для сайтов. Кодовое название icon4site (или logo4site). Если есть вар-ты лучше - предлагайте.
LogoLinks
Img4U
WWW logos
Отсутствует